Hello all, In my day-cover identity I map the real world. As an Argonaut-by-pastime, I've been mapping Mars, as a start, to build my awareness of Mars and other topologies in the context of Eclipse Phase as depicted within the Sunward resource book. I have other side projects for other game systems but that is for another forum. What I need to know is what is the best online storage option that offers the following storage options: Free Easily accessed by unlimited clients Anything else you can think of that makes access for "this community" that much easier. The reader application that allows you to make use of these files is ArcExplorer for Desktop, which has the following features: Free. Pick and choose layers, vector files and raster images to display or load (or not) as you please. You can create your own editable vector layers which can be shared with the community (rudimentary). You can markup and place your own searchable markers for personalized campaign info. Searchable. 2D/3D display. More...
